Career Overview

Renewable Energy Engineers play a pivotal role in developing technologies that harness clean and sustainable energy sources such as solar, wind, and geothermal power. Their expertise is essential in designing, implementing, and managing systems that generate renewable energy efficiently and economically. This innovative field merges electrical, mechanical, and environmental engineering principles to create solutions that reduce dependency on fossil fuels and combat global warming, making it a crucial career for a sustainable future.

Renewable Energy Engineer Responsibilities & Daily Tasks?

Renewable energy engineers play a vital role in developing and implementing sustainable energy solutions. Their daily tasks involve a mix of engineering, analysis, and teamwork to ensure that renewable energy systems are efficient and effective.

A typical day might include:

  • Designing and planning renewable energy systems, such as solar panels, wind turbines, or bioenergy facilities, tailored to specific project needs.
  • Conducting site assessments to evaluate the feasibility and potential impact of renewable energy projects.
  • Collaborating with contractors, architects, and other engineers to integrate renewable energy solutions into new and existing buildings or infrastructure.
  • Analyzing data from energy systems to monitor performance, efficiency, and reliability, making adjustments as necessary.
  • Researching new technologies and advancements in the renewable energy field to stay informed about emerging trends and innovations.
  • Preparing reports and presentations to communicate project progress, findings, and recommendations to stakeholders and clients.
  • Participating in meetings to discuss project updates, challenges, and strategies with team members and project managers.

Career Path: Renewable Energy Engineer

To embark on a career pathway as a Renewable Energy Engineer, understanding the essential steps and educational requirements is key. Here’s how you can pursue this innovative and impactful career:

  • Earn a bachelor’s degree in engineering, preferably with a focus on renewable energy, environmental engineering, or mechanical engineering.
  • Gain knowledge of renewable energy systems such as wind, solar, and geothermal power. Courses in these areas are often part of relevant engineering curriculums.
  • Participate in internships or cooperative engineering programs that offer practical, hands-on experience in the field of renewable energy.
  • Engage in projects or research opportunities that focus on renewable energies to enhance both knowledge and experience.
  • Consider pursuing a certification in renewable energy or green building, such as those provided by the North American Board of Certified Energy Practitioners (NABCEP) or Leadership in Energy and Environmental Design (LEED).
  • Pursue a master's degree in renewable energy or a related field for advanced positions or more specialized knowledge.
  • Stay updated with technological advancements and regulatory changes in the renewable energy industry by joining professional associations like the American Solar Energy Society (ASES) or the IEEE Power & Energy Society.

Career Outlook for Renewable Energy Engineer

According to the U.S. Bureau of Labor Statistics (BLS), the employment of engineers in the renewable energy sector is expected to grow over the next decade due to increasing demand for clean energy solutions. However, the BLS does not provide specific data for Renewable Energy Engineers as a separate occupation.

Skills & Requirements: Renewable Energy Engineer

If you're drawn to a career that blends innovation with environmental stewardship, becoming a renewable energy engineer might be the right path for you. Essential skills for this field include a strong foundation in mathematics and physics, as these are crucial in understanding and solving energy-related challenges. Additionally, proficiency in analytical thinking and problem-solving is vital, as engineers often need to design and optimize energy systems for efficiency and sustainability. While specific technical skills can be acquired through education, having a keen interest in sustainable practices and staying updated on technological advancements in renewable energy is beneficial.

To prepare for a career in renewable energy engineering, pursuing a degree in engineering with a focus on renewable or sustainable energy is a good starting point. Courses in environmental science, project management, and renewable energy technologies are part of the curriculum that builds critical knowledge and skills. Hands-on experience through internships or cooperative education programs can also be invaluable. Furthermore, because renewable energy solutions often require collaborative efforts across different disciplines and sectors, strong communication skills and the ability to work in diverse teams are equally important.
